Output 85bc8bbdcbbdf6cfcdba3fae05ab30e3ced9c4bdf884df176dc0b00d2e36d114:3

value
4587439
script pubkey
OP_0 OP_PUSHBYTES_32 8f17f5f3ab0e809e36b65510a5a4456a2d098a99ed3ac3e5d0e5a96010c4d972
address
bc1q3utltuatp6qfud4k25g2tfz9dgksnz5ea5av8ewsuk5kqyxym9eqp8lt88
transaction
85bc8bbdcbbdf6cfcdba3fae05ab30e3ced9c4bdf884df176dc0b00d2e36d114
confirmations
27963
spent
true